#09-08-50-009A: Scraping/Moaning/Creaking Noise

from Front Seats (Apply Lubricant) - (Jun 4, 2009)

Condition
Some customers may comment about a scraping or moaning type noise coming from the front of
the front seat track area. This condition occurs when the seat assembly is being cycled into the
full forward position. Some customers may also comment about a creaking noise coming from
the driver's six-way power seat when it is in the full rearward position. This condition only
applies to six-way power seats.
Cause
This scraping or moaning condition may be caused by the seat position sensor (SPS) making
contact with seat position sensor target bracket. This contact is made in the lead in area of the
SPS. This contact area controls the function of the SPS. The drivers seat creaking condition may

be caused by the lack of lubricant in the rear of the drivers seat track assembly.
